logo

Output 66e7ea20e0a26aef8f52720c04e5d1cb9085f1230955a6824fb4d3551583ffdf:0

value
81369329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9691066ecd114a7ab112152153203d4cedb056 OP_EQUAL
address
3QY1E3bGw3h4Dkjivia5vPx2SLMUSrsg4h
transaction
66e7ea20e0a26aef8f52720c04e5d1cb9085f1230955a6824fb4d3551583ffdf